html {
    scroll-behavior: smooth;
}
body {
    background-color: salmon;
    padding: 0;
    margin: 0;
}

/*Home*/
#top {
    margin: auto;
    width: fit-content;
    height: 100vh;
    display: flex;
    align-items: center;
}
#front-quote {
    font-size: 50px;
    text-align: center;
    border: 10px salmon;
    font-family: 'Satoshi', sans-serif;
    font-weight: 600;
}
#period {
    font-size: 60px;
}

/*Mental Health*/
#mental-health {
    font-family: "Satoshi";
    font-size: 80px;
    height: 100vh;
    background-color: #4f6ba2;
    padding-top: 80px;
    padding-left: 80px;
    text-align: center;
}
#mental-p {
    font-size: 50px;
    padding-top:40px;
    text-align: left;
}
#mental-list {
    float: left;
    text-align: left;
    padding-top: 60px;
    font-size: 50px;
    font-family: "Satoshi";
}
img {
    float: right;
    padding-top: 40px;
    display: block;
    max-width: 25%;
    padding-right: 100px;
}

/*Resources*/
#resources {
    font-family: "Satoshi";
    font-size: 80px;
    height: 100vh;
    background-color: #28a042;
    padding-top: 80px;
    padding-left: 80px;
    text-align: center;
}
#resources-p {
    font-size: 50px;
    padding-top:40px;
    text-align: left;
}
#resource-list {
    float: left;
    text-align: left;
    padding-top: 80px;
    font-size: 50px;
    font-family: "Satoshi";
}

/*Quotes*/
#quotes {
    font-family: "Satoshi";
    font-size: 80px;
    height: 100vh;
    background-color: #ab25ab;
    padding-top: 80px;
    text-align: center;
}
#wordbox {
    /*opacity: 0;*/
    margin: 30px auto 0;
    display: block;
    width: 600px;
    height: 100px;
    font-size: 30px;
    text-align: center;
    background: #fff;
    border-radius: 6px;
    color: #00000;
    transition: 1s linear;
}
#button {
  background: #0b7fba;
    border: 0;
    color: #fff;
    font-size: 20px;
    padding: 1em 2em;
    cursor: pointer;
    margin: 0 auto 60px;
    display: block;
    text-align: center;
    border-radius: 6px;
    font-weight: bold;
}

/*About Us*/
#about-us {
    font-family: "Satoshi";
    font-size: 80px;
    height: 100vh;
    background-color: #d3a039;
    padding-top: 80px;
    padding-left: 80px;
    text-align: center;
}
#about-p {
    font-size: 50px;
    padding-top:40px;
    text-align: left;
}

/*Footer*/
#footer {
    align-items: center;
    font-size: 20px;
    height: 100px;
    display: flex;
    width: 100%;
    padding-bottom: 10px;
    background-color: #ff6a5e;
}
#header {
    padding-top: 65px;
    padding-left: 10px;
    font-family: 'Satoshi';
    font-weight: 100px;
}

/*Navigation Bar*/
.links ul{
    list-style: none;   
    padding: 0;
    margin: 0;
    text-align: right;
}
.links li{
    display: inline-block;
}
.links a{
    text-decoration: none;
    color:#fff;
    width:100px;
    display: block;
    padding: 25px 20px;
    text-transform: uppercase;
    font-weight: bold;
    font-family: arial;
    text-align: center;
}
.links a:hover{
    background: #353640;
}